Summary

On December 3, 1956, the song "Bop-A-Lena" was released by Ronnie Self. The duration of Bop-A-Lena is about two minutes long, specifically at 2:02. This song does not appear to have any foul language. Bop-A-Lena's duration is considered a little bit shorter than the average duration of a typical track. There are a total of 31 in the song's album "Presenting Ronnie Self". In this album, this song's track order is #2. In terms of popularity, Bop-A-Lena is currently below average in popularity. The overall tone is very danceable, especially with its high energy, which produces more of a euphoric, cheerful, or happy vibe.

Bop-A-Lena BPM

With Bop-A-Lena by Ronnie Self having a BPM of 98 with a half-time of 49 BPM and a double-time of 196 BPM, we would consider this track to have a Andante (at a walking pace) tempo marking. Because of this, we believe that the song has an overall slow tempo. The time signature for this track is 4/4.

Bop-A-Lena Key

This song has a musical key of C Major. Or for those who are familiar with the camelot wheel, this song has a camelot key of 8B. So, the perfect camelot match for 8B would be either 8B or 9A. While, 9B can give you a low energy boost. For moderate energy boost, you would use 5B and a high energy boost can either be 10B or 3B. Though, if you want a low energy drop, you should looking for songs with either a camelot key of 8A or 7B will give you a low energy drop, 11B would be a moderate one, and 6B or 1B would be a high energy drop. Lastly, 5A allows you to change the mood.
